The Modoc of California and Oregon (The Library of Native Americans)

Using colorful photos and engaging text, this well-researched title focuses on the Modoc nation. They occupied a remote part of California and Oregon that included deep forests and rocky volcanoes. During the 19th-century, the Modoc fought a desperate war to preserve their way of life in the face of United States’ invaders. Used Book in Good Condition
